Transaction 3ae4202596d11c1973bb430812180e499ba6d29136ee48fb4ddec5a16ca5155f
1 Input
1 Output
-
3ae4202596d11c1973bb430812180e499ba6d29136ee48fb4ddec5a16ca5155f:0
- value
- 1524962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 601bbb01b401078636eb4dcf5013ca6031bad569 OP_EQUAL
- address
- 3ATC1i249sdJVrJ6exiNUe4B1YSNY5YvAw